El Dorado Special Reserve 15-Year rum

El Dorado Special Reserve 15-Year

Guyana | Aged | 43% ABV

El Dorado Special Reserve 15-Year rum is crafted from 15 to 25 year old rums that are then blended and married together in bourbon oak casks. Prior to blending the original batches are distilled using 4 unique stills - the Enmore and Diamond Coffey stills, the Port Mourant double wooden pot still, and the Versailles single wooden pot still.

The bottle of El Dorado Special Reserve 15-year was inspired by the the old hand-blown flasks used by sugar planters on the banks of the Demerara river.

The colour is medium depth of gold. In nose it is nose packed with dark coffee, candied orange, almonds, dark chocolate, pepper and rich vanilla.
On the palate it has a beautifully rounded with a great spread of flavours across the mouth. Flavours of smoke and oaky spice, of course a consequence of 15 years aging process, as well as rich fruit develop slowly over time. The finish is long and smooth.

This is the rum against which all others are judged. The taste is a perfect balance of sweetness to tannic barrel flavors, creating a complexity not found in other backsweetened runs. Not as cloying as Diplomatico. Flavors present consist of vanilla, tea, burnt caramel, espresso, dried fruits with slight citrus zest at a short, clean finish. Drink neat with no water or mixers!
